Transaction 073aa62aba32a160bdfd32a58b007660da4b60d4946890546ab38e17fc5ca8e5
1 Input
2 Outputs
- 073aa62aba32a160bdfd32a58b007660da4b60d4946890546ab38e17fc5ca8e5:0
- 073aa62aba32a160bdfd32a58b007660da4b60d4946890546ab38e17fc5ca8e5:1
value 3924275
address 3PFNJDKh7qmhfYWnp3JCrTpUis9VL5cLZX
value 12804473
address 19Bc93eDjMnwMoLX2eniuaf64Kz7AF5bYd